Is a Camaro a V6 or V-8?


The Chevrolet Camaro is a popular sports car that has captured the hearts of car enthusiasts for decades. One of the most common questions about the Camaro is whether it comes with a V6 or V8 engine. The answer depends on the specific model and trim level you choose, as Chevrolet offers both engine options to cater to different preferences and performance needs.


Understanding the Engine Options for the Camaro


The Camaro is designed to appeal to a wide range of drivers, from those seeking a stylish daily driver to those craving high-performance thrills. To achieve this, Chevrolet offers multiple engine configurations, including a V6 and a V8. Here's a breakdown of the options:



  • V6 Engine: The V6 engine is typically found in the lower to mid-range trims of the Camaro, such as the LT models. It provides a balance of power and efficiency, making it a great choice for drivers who want a sporty feel without the higher fuel consumption of a V8.

  • V8 Engine: The V8 engine is reserved for the high-performance trims, such as the SS and ZL1 models. This engine delivers significantly more horsepower and torque, making it ideal for enthusiasts who prioritize speed and acceleration.


Choosing Between a V6 and V8 Camaro


When deciding between a V6 and V8 Camaro, consider the following factors:



  • Performance Needs: If you’re looking for a car with exhilarating power and track-ready performance, the V8 is the way to go. However, if you prefer a more balanced driving experience, the V6 might be sufficient.

  • Budget: V8 models tend to be more expensive, both in terms of the initial purchase price and ongoing costs like fuel and insurance. The V6 offers a more budget-friendly option.

  • Fuel Efficiency: The V6 engine is generally more fuel-efficient than the V8, making it a better choice for daily commuting or long drives.

Are V8 Camaros fast?


This model was powered by a 6.2-liter LT1 V-8 engine, delivering 455 horsepower and 455 lb-ft of torque, ensuring it had plenty of muscle to back up its aggressive styling. The 2019 Camaro SS could accelerate from 0 to 60 mph in a brisk 4.1 seconds and complete a quarter mile in 12.4 seconds at a speed of 115.8 mph.



Is there a 5.0 Camaro?


The 305 c.i. 5.0-liter TPI LB9 was rated at 215 hp (160 kW), with the 4-bbl 305 LG4 at 155 hp, and the 4-bbl High Output 305 L69 at 190 hp (142 kW). A total of 2,497 L69 IROC-Z models were made for 1985. The LB9 was available only on the Z28 and the IROC-Z model with the TH700-R4 automatic transmission.



What is a V8 engine?


A V8 is an engine with eight cylinders mounted on a crankcase featuring two banks of four cylinders, each sharing a common crankshaft. This layout forms a V-shape. Each cylinder in the engine contains a piston regulated by the crankshaft.

What does ZL1 mean on a Camaro?


The Camaro ZL1 model gets its name from the aluminum 427-cubic inch engine Chevrolet developed for use in Can-Am racing in the 1960s. To say that series' rulebook was loose would be an understatement, and that meant big horsepower from big cubic inch engines.

What does SS mean on a Camaro?


Super Sport
Super Sport, or SS, is the signature performance option package offered by the Chevrolet division of General Motors on a limited number of its vehicles. All SS models come with distinctive "SS" markings on their exterior.



Which car has a V8 engine?


Several production sports cars have used flat-plane V8 engines, such as every Ferrari V8 model (from the 1973 Ferrari 308 GT4 to the 2019–present Ferrari F8 Tributo), the Lotus Esprit V8, the Porsche 918 Spyder, and the McLaren MP4-12C.
